Introduction
Phoenixville Borough, Chester County, Pennsylvania, is located about 25 miles
northwest of Philadelphia. The Borough of Phoenixville (Borough) occupies about 3.8
sq. mi. and its current population is approximately 20,100. Further information about the
Borough's government can be found at http://www.phoenixville.org.
The Borough of Phoenixville's urban forest is composed of approximately 2,800
Regulated Trees growing along streets in the public right of way, and in public parks. The
sustainability of the urban forest and the benefits it provides depends on how it is
managed. The Borough Council has established a goal to maintain and enhance the
urban forest on public and private lands, and the tree assessment services will play a
critical role in helping the Borough meet this goal.
The Borough of Phoenixville invites qualified consultants to submit a proposal for tree
assessment services to coordinate with the Department of Public Works to review
existing data and maps and provide recommendations based on arboricultural best
management practices and the Borough's Tree Ordinance to maintain and enhance public
and private trees in the Borough.
The selected Certified Arborist shall be aware of and shall comply with the following
requirements:
1. Possess current ISA Certified Arborist Credential. ISA Utility Specialist
Credential and Municipal Specialist Credential is preferred.
2. Adherence to current ANSI A300 Tree Management Standards and
applicable ISA Best Management Practices.
3. Adherence to current ANSI Z133 Tree Care Safety Standards.
4. Familiarity with Geographic Information Systems (GIS). Ability to use
ArcGIS is preferred.
5. Adherence to Borough ordinances governing trees and tree maintenance
services.

Scope of Services
The selected Certified Arborist will be expected to perform the following as a part of the
scope of services rendered Tree Assessment for the Borough.
A. Comprehensive Inventory
1. The consultant will review the existing street and public tree inventory and
recommend any improvements or modifications that need to be made to the
current inventory.
B. Assessment and Recommendations of Public and Street Trees
1. Perform a detailed health and growth assessment for all public and street trees
within the Borough Tree program, including gathering and recording information
such as:
i. Diameter at breast height.
ii. Tree Height (pending feasibility and cost).
iii. Tree canopy coverage (pending feasibility and cost).
iv. Any relevant conditions regarding leaves, branch structure, trunk
integrity, and root system.
v. Recognize disease and insect problems and recommend treatments.
vi. Identify incompatible woody vegetation including but not limited to
utilities (electrical, gas, communications, water, sanitary, stormwater,
etc.), streets, sidewalks, curbs and signage.
2. Provide inspections and risk assessment reports on the health and safety of trees,
including recommendations for removal or maintenance and maintenance priority
(e.g. low, medium, high, urgent).
3. Provide a risk tree assessment (level 2 or above) of all the street trees throughout
the Borough and have a generated list for removals and maintenance. (Provided
by an ISA Certified Arborist with Tree Risk Assessment Qualification)
C. Analysis
1. Based on the results of the assessment:
i. Summarize all findings, including the identification of any factors that
are impacting the health of the Borough of Phoenixville Tree
Inventory.
ii. Generate a list of removals or maintenance based on maintenance
priority for the entirety of the public and street tree inventory.
